Brush Clearing Service in Atlanta, GA
Brush clearing services involve removing overgrown vegetation, shrubs, and unwanted brush to improve the appearance, safety, and functionality of a property. This service is often requested for projects such as preparing a yard for landscaping, creating firebreaks, maintaining trails, or clearing land for new construction.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, including whether the work involves small shrubs or larger brush, and any potential impact on existing trees or natural features.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project meets the specific needs of the property.
Before requesting brush clearing, homeowners should consider the size of the area to be cleared and the type of vegetation present. It's also helpful to determine if there are any restrictions or permits required for land clearing in the area. Understanding the extent of the work and any site-specific considerations can facilitate a smoother process and ensure the project aligns with property goals. Proper planning can make the difference in achieving a clean, manageable space that enhances the property's overall appeal.

Brush Clearing Service Questions
What is brush clearing service? Brush clearing involves removing overgrown vegetation, shrubs, and small trees to improve the appearance and safety of a property.
What types of projects benefit from brush clearing? Properties with overgrown yards, fire hazard reduction needs, or areas needing improved accessibility often utilize brush clearing services.
How does brush clearing improve property safety? Clearing brush reduces fire risks, minimizes pest habitats, and prevents obstruction of pathways or visibility around the property.
What should property owners consider before scheduling brush clearing? It's important to evaluate the extent of overgrowth, access points, and any local regulations regarding vegetation removal.
